Mount Pleasant Town, New York Crime Rate
2 years of data (2022–2023) · Population: 25,699
Key Insights
- →Mount Pleasant Town has a safety grade of A+ with a violent crime rate of 62.3 per 100,000 residents (national avg: 379.5).
- →Violent crime dropped 40.3% from the previous year.
- →Crime trajectory: improving — based on 2 years of data.
- →Safer than 71% of all cities in the OpenCrime database.
- →Violent-to-property crime ratio: 0.09 (below national average).

Year-over-Year Comparison
| Year | Population | Violent Crime | Violent Rate | Murders | Property Crime | Property Rate |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| 25,699 | 16 | 62.3 | 0 | 183 | 712.1 |
| 2022 | 25,892 | 27 | 104.3 | 0 | 235 | 907.6 |
